Q: Is 13,114,816 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 13,114,816 is a composite number.

Why is 13,114,816 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 13,114,816 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 11 13 16 22 26 32 44 52 64 88 104 143 176 208 286 352 416 572 704 832 1,144 1,433 2,288 2,866 4,576 5,732 9,152 11,464 15,763 18,629 22,928 31,526 37,258 45,856 63,052 74,516 91,712 126,104 149,032 204,919 252,208 298,064 409,838 504,416 596,128 819,676 1,008,832 1,192,256 1,639,352 3,278,704 6,557,408 and 13,114,816, with no remainder.

Since 13,114,816 cannot be divided by just 1 and 13,114,816, it is a composite number.
